I paid 395.00 shipping included 1 1/2 ago, they were retailing for around 450.00 or more, so they really worked with me on the price.

With that said, I really like the ride and handling, A little harsher than stock (expected) but the handling response was much improved. It lower it about a inch, back is perfect, but I would have like another inch lower in the front to get the perfect front to back rake.

You cant go wrong, I think a match set of springs and struts is the way to go that a great price, but expect the springs color to be black.
